Ambrose is a woodsman who is passionate about craft. His workshop is nestled in the ancient Stannary town of Ashburton, within Dartmoor National Park. Each piece of furniture is skilfully crafted by hand from locally sourced materials. Alongside furniture making he also manages a woodland, sawmills all his own timber and builds timber framed barns. He enjoys passing on knowledge through teaching woodworking courses.  

His studies in Design (BA hons 3D Design, Falmouth) and a pragmatic approach to making has led him to push his craft forward. His style is rooted in traditional craft combined with contemporary design.   

His homeware products include serving boards, spatulas and tongs. Each are designed to be functional whilst maintaining the hand crafted character and finish
